Death in the Garden

from Heavy Things Lightly · host John Heers

Jake Marquez and Maren Morgan join the WAWTAR podcast to talk about the major ecological and societal issues facing us today.Jake and Maren are partners, environmental activists and the creators of "Death in the Garden," a multimedia project that spans film, writing, and podcasting to talk about and educate on issues like globalization, our cultural aversion to death and its consequences, the climate crisis, and so much more. Their mission aims to regenerate ecology and culture using a holistic approach. Your support keeps this podcast alive and allows us to broaden our discussion."Why Are We Talking About Rabbits?" takes you beyond rhetorical "rabbits" and the shallow approach that the media and most thinkers today take to examine contemporary cultural phenomena. Using theology, history, philosophy and years of travel in Mali, the Republic of Georgia, Haiti, and beyond, John Heers offers a refreshing take to how we got to where we are now.
